Snapshot Summary: August 20-27, 2010: Camp Bergenholtz, week one


Friday: Our famly camp started as soon as Steven got off work Friday night. We tied up our shirts and dyed them yellow. We made 'smores in the backyard.






Saturday: After homemade cinnamon rolls for breakfast, we tied up our shirts again for the red dye bath. For the first time all summer, the whole family got into the pool. It is funny how we never seem to take the time to do simple things like that until camp. We made a beautiful windsock the same colors as our t-shirts out of a can. We played with sidewalk paint and at tea time had cupcakes in yellow and orange. We made a buzzing toy and ate chocolate pecan pie.




Sunday: We had homemade Egg McMuffins for breakfast and then after church, we did various crafts. We had planned to go blueberry picking but it rained. We made homemade stickersdream catchers and gummy candy. We played board games and had an ice cream sundae bar.




Monday: We spent the day at Killen's Pond Water Park. I packed them a water themed bento lunch with fished shaped sandwiches, goldfish crackers and Nemo fruit snacks. When we got home we had a movie night and watched Ponyo and ate popcorn. I know it is an old movie, but we just had never got around to watching it.





Tuesday: Remember that blueberry picking we had planned on Sunday? Well, we went on Tuesday, and we ended up picking apples as well since the blueberries were all but gone. We enjoyed a Cookie bake in which each person got a small bowl of cookie dough and each person was able to add to their dough whatever they wanted from cocoa to make them chocolate cookies to nuts and chips. We also enjoyed fresh blueberry cobbler.



Wednesday: We rented a cabin at Tuckahoe State Park. They have a wonderful playground made from recycled tires. We had lunch under the tall pines. The kids played disc golf and then four of us went canoeing and saw turtles and a beaver dam. We cooked hot dogs on a stick over a campfire. The boys went to another playground and then came back to make 'smores. A few games at the cabin and then storytime before bed.







Thursday: We drove on to Ocean City, which has beach with lots of play equipment such as wooden planes and castles. We split up at lunch to two places right next to each other. We enjoyed playing in the sand, watching the gulls and
the sand display
and playing in the waves. The waves were hitting hard, but it wasn't until we were home again I found out that a hurricane was approaching. The boys enjoyed the amusement rides and Katie, Steven and Alex rode the big ferris wheel.

Friday: We made coffee can stilts, a giant bubble wand and bike riding. In the hot afternoon we played all sorts of water games including making a sponge ball comet and ate ice cream sandwiches. We had a shish kabob bar and grilled at the dining room table.
